CMED channels were originally intended to be used in full duplex non repeated mode. The reason for that was so that crews in the field could send telemetry and hear what the doctor had to say at the same time. That hasn't happened in years and I don't think anyone even makes full duplex mobiles any longer, but channels still are generally not repeated.
